Hello everyone,

I have finished developing a python script to fetch information from google search console.

I have made this script to check a few things from one of my websites and I discovered fascinating things.

For instance.

One article with 2000 visits per month where 90% of the traffic comes from Filipinas! My traffic is standard English USA,UK,AUS,CANADA...

I have already found the solution for my problem, find which of my pages are suffering and causing canalization. That's a way to use this data also.

I can also check which pages have more/less keywords ranked and compare the pages ranking for the last months...

Which pages improved their CTR, Position, Impressions etc etc

I am willing to share the script with someone(s) that could feed me a couple more ideas of things to analyze and improve a website having access to all search console dimensions.

I can simply give you a copy of the script and you are free to fly or provide you a sql file with a mysql dump of the data ready to query, or a excel spreadsheet. You name it.

Some quick ideas off the top of my head...

Increase of mobile traffic for specific pages to spot potential amp opportunity
Archive old keyword data for safe keeping
Spot important link partners that stop linking
